Decoding the Meyer E47 Wiring Diagram What It Is and Why It Matters

The Meyer E47 wiring diagram is essentially a visual blueprint of your snow plow's electrical connections. It illustrates how all the different components – from the battery and controller to the solenoids, motor, and lights – are interconnected by wires. Think of it as a technical schematic that shows the path electricity takes to power the lift, angle, and other functions of your E47 plow. Without this diagram, attempting to diagnose electrical issues can feel like navigating a maze blindfolded.

These diagrams are invaluable for a variety of reasons. For DIY enthusiasts and mechanics alike, they provide the necessary clarity to identify faulty components, understand circuit paths, and make proper repairs. A typical wiring diagram will use standardized symbols to represent different electrical parts, and lines to show the connections. You'll often find labels indicating wire colors and gauge sizes, which are critical for accurate work. Understanding these elements allows for:

  • Quick identification of blown fuses or faulty relays.
  • Tracing electrical shorts or open circuits.
  • Ensuring correct component replacement.
  • Understanding the function of each electrical part.
